v0.18.0 protected
New features: Introduce various device attributes to support SDP (FPGA) ring functionality. This includes the following attributes: - FPGA_bf_ring_nof_transport_hops_RW_default - FPGA_ring_node_offset_RW_default - FPGA_ring_nof_nodes_RW_default - FPGA_ring_use_cable_to_next_rn_RW_default - FPGA_ring_use_cable_to_previous_rn_RW_default - FPGA_xst_ring_nof_transport_hops_RW_default These attributes are divided amongst the SDP and Beamlet tango devices.

v0.17.0 protected
Version 0.17.0 introduces the ability for the station manager device to perform the various power sequences. These are still largely untested in production but the behavior adheres to received specifications.
